About Brent Anderson

Brent Anderson started his comics career in underground comix, contributing to titles like Venture in 1976. He went on to become an artist on many great Marvel titles. He is best known for co-creating 'Astro City' with Kurt Busiek and for the 'X-Men' graphic novel 'God Loves, Man Kills'. He has also worked on titles such as 'Spider-Man', 'Gen13', 'Ka-Zar the Savage', 'Avengers', 'Rising Stars' and many more. Text (c) Lambiek
